About the Brand

Starfish Project offers a dignified job and a holistic care program to formerly trafficked women in Asia. All the women who work for Starfish Project receive on-the-job training in jewelry production. Most women are promoted into other roles at Starfish Project, including photography, design, records maintenance, inventory management, and other management positions. Outside of their day jobs, every woman has the opportunity to take computer classes and receive certification in Microsoft Word and Excel. Some women pursue more classes in accounting, photography, graphic design and even banking. We want our employees to be ready for the job market when they leave, and our vocational training prepares them well for future careers.
